XRP Spot ETFs Record Best Inflow Week Since May, Total AUM Approaches $1.55 Billion

XRP spot ETFs recorded their most significant week of net inflows since May, pulling in nearly $40 million across the week. The surge marks a clear acceleration in institutional and retail demand for the regulated products after a quieter stretch.
Friday was the standout session, with $18.4 million in single-day net inflows. One ETF issuer accounted for approximately $17 million of that single-day figure, suggesting concentrated buying activity rather than a broad-based drift higher.
Total cumulative net inflows into XRP spot ETFs since their launch now stand at roughly $1.55 billion. Separately, weekly trading volume for XRP ETFs reached a record of approximately $272 million, indicating that elevated price action may be attracting both fresh capital and increased short-term trading activity in the products.
